What Is a Large-Scale Repair and Surface Remanufacturing System?

A large-scale repair and surface remanufacturing system is a robotic laser cladding platform used to rebuild worn, corroded, cracked, or dimensionally damaged surfaces on heavy industrial parts. It applies a metallurgically bonded coating layer to restore geometry, improve wear resistance, enhance corrosion resistance, and extend service life without replacing the whole component.

Ultra-High-Speed Laser Cladding

The original system is designed for cladding speeds of 30–50m/min, improving production efficiency compared with traditional repair methods.

Six-Axis Robotic Flexibility

The six-axis articulated robot supports flat, curved, cylindrical, and complex geometry surface repair with programmable paths.

Large Component Handling

With a linear rail and rotary turntable, the system can process large components with extended reach and controlled rotation.

System Composition

The original page describes the system as an integrated platform combining laser cladding, robot motion, linear rail travel, rotary processing, and custom software.

System Module Function Buyer Value
Ultra-High-Speed Laser Cladding System Deposits metallic powder onto the substrate surface with low dilution and metallurgical bonding. Restores worn parts and adds wear, corrosion, or heat-resistant functional layers.
Industrial Six-Axis Robot Controls cladding head movement across complex part surfaces. Supports repeatable, traceable, programmable repair paths.
High-Load Linear Rail Extends robot reach for long or large components. Useful for shafts, rollers, long molds, heavy equipment parts, and oversized components.
Laser Processing Turntable Rotates shaft-type, cylindrical, or heavy parts during cladding. Improves path control and layer uniformity for circular components.
Custom Control Software Supports path planning, process monitoring, and parameter control. Improves stability, repeatability, and engineering control for repair jobs.

System Specifications

The original product data is preserved below and reorganized for easier buyer review.

Feature Specification
Cladding Speed 30–50 m/min
Cladding Materials Fe-, Ni-, Co-based alloys, WC composite powders
Robot Type Industrial six-axis articulated robot
Axis Travel Up to 4 meters, customizable
Turntable Load Capacity Up to 5 tons
Cladding Thickness 0.5–3 mm per layer
Software Custom CAM + process monitoring
Certification CE, ISO9001, process certification available
Typical Laser Power 3kW–6kW, customizable according to process requirement

Technical Advantages

Laser cladding surface remanufacturing is selected when the repair needs low heat input, metallurgical bonding, controlled coating thickness, and high-value component life extension.

Higher Repair Efficiency

Ultra-high-speed cladding can reduce repair process time and improve production throughput for repeated component repair.

Metallurgical Bond

Laser cladding forms a metallurgical bond between coating and substrate, improving durability compared with mechanically bonded coatings.

Low Dilution and Less Deformation

Controlled laser heat input helps reduce distortion and post-processing compared with many traditional repair methods.

Traceable Robotic Processing

Robotic path planning supports repeatable and traceable repair workflows for industrial remanufacturing.

Applicable Industries and Components

The system is suitable for high-value parts where replacement is expensive, lead time is long, and surface failure is localized.

Industry Typical Components Repair Target
Mining Crusher shafts, conveyor rollers, drilling tools Wear, corrosion, fatigue surface damage, and dimensional restoration
Power Generation Steam turbine blades, pump casings, valve components Erosion, corrosion, thermal wear, and sealing surface repair
Oil and Gas Mud pump rotors, pipelines, downhole tools Abrasive slurry wear, corrosion resistance, and dimensional recovery
Marine Propeller shafts, rudder parts, pump impellers Corrosion, cavitation, bearing seat wear, and shaft restoration
Heavy Equipment Excavator pins, bearing housings, hydraulic cylinders Pin wear, bore wear, sealing surface wear, and hardness improvement

Typical Remanufacturing Workflow

A complete repair workflow usually includes inspection, path planning, cladding, machining, and final quality verification.

01

Inspect Worn Part

Measure wear depth, crack risk, base material condition, and repair feasibility.

02

Generate Toolpath

Use CAD/CAM or scanned profile data to generate a controlled robotic cladding path.

03

Laser Cladding

Apply the selected alloy powder with controlled laser power, speed, powder feed, and shielding.

04

Finish Machining

Grind or machine the restored surface to final tolerance, roughness, and assembly requirement.

05

Final Inspection

Verify hardness, dimension, surface finish, bonding, and visual quality according to project requirements.
